Waiheke Medical Centre offers a number of free health services.

We are pleased to be able to provide some health services free of charge to our enrolled patients.

Our free services include:

  • Care for all children enrolled under the age of 13 years

  • Maternity care up until the 13 weeks of pregnancy

  • POAC or Primary Options for Acute Care

  • Some diabetes services such as referral to Retinal screening programs and podiatry

  • Sexual Health Services 22 years and under

  • Palliative Care for patients and their family

  • Diabetes Care free annual review

  • CVD Risk assessment for heart conditions

What is POAC?

Primary Options for Acute Care (POAC) is a service that your GP can use to help you stay out of hospital. It allows us to access more expensive investigations such as x-ray and treatments like antibiotics via intravascular infusion that we can deliver at our medical centre.

Apart from the initial consult charge, the rest of the care required under POAC is free. POAC usually provides care for approximately 3 days and then you would be discharged from this service.
